Chatham

Chatham NJ homes consist of a mix of bungalows, Victorians, Tudors, Colonials, and town homes. Residents are not eager to sell in this delightful close-knit neighborhood. Chatham Boro, with its easy access to town and the Midtown Direct Train, is treelined with a mixture of country and suburban chaos that goes hand and hand. Within the boro there are 4 sections: Lafayette, Washington, Manor and the Village Section.

The Chatham Club, located twenty-five miles from New York City, was built in 1976. The club has matured into a full service squash and fitness facility. Center Court in Chatham boasts five international courts and the latest in sports training equipment. Center Court Athletic Club holds the distinguished honor of being named a USTA Regional Training Center and is one of the nation’s leading racquets facilities offering the best year-round opportunity to play racquet sports in the Northeast. The Noe Pond Club, a member-owned, non-profit family swim club, was founded in 1955 by Nancy Tasman Brower and Bailey Brower Jr. The three-and-a-half-acre pond, the club’s hallmark, has been an important part of the Chatham Township community. Today, the club’s amenities include a large dock, diving boards, slides, a float, a variety of small boats, a second white sand beach, fountains, ten Har-Tru and turf tennis courts, a paddle hut with 4 lighted paddle courts, a pavilion, playgrounds, the Club grill, picnic areas, clubhouse with locker rooms, a paved parking lot, and expansive landscaped and well-maintained grounds.

Chatham Boro Parking Permits 

Parking Permits for the Chatham Borough Railroad Station are available to Chatham Borough residents only. At the present time there is a waiting list for Railroad Permits. 

Schools in Chatham 

Chatham Borough and Chatham Township are located in north-central New Jersey. Although separate towns, Chatham Borough and Chatham Township share library services and a school district. Chatham’s unique and excellent schools are one of the greatest attractions for residents. Chatham New Jersey is home to four elementary schools, one middle school and one high school. 

The NJ Monthly High School Rankings are in for 2018 and Chatham High School has come #4 over all in the state! 

Just released April 2019 from U.S. News & World Report the top High Schools in the nation. The Top 20 High Schools in New Jersey with Chatham High School ranking in 14th place!
